Peterson Wealth Services lowered its stake in Tesla, Inc. (NASDAQ:TSLA - Free Report) by 29.7% during the first quarter, according to the company in its most recent filing with the SEC. The institutional investor owned 36,614 shares of the electric vehicle producer's stock after selling 15,478 shares during the quarter. Tesla makes up about 2.9% of Peterson Wealth Services' holdings, making the stock its 7th biggest position. Peterson Wealth Services' holdings in Tesla were worth $9,489,000 as of its most recent filing with the SEC.

Insider Activity at Tesla
In other Tesla news, Director Kimbal Musk sold 91,588 shares of Tesla stock in a transaction on Tuesday, May 27th. The shares were sold at an average price of $357.39, for a total value of $32,732,635.32. Following the completion of the sale, the director directly owned 1,463,220 shares of the company's stock, valued at approximately $522,940,195.80. The trade was a 5.89%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The transaction was disclosed in a document filed with the SEC, which is accessible through this hyperlink. Also, CFO Vaibhav Taneja sold 2,000 shares of the company's stock in a transaction dated Tuesday, July 8th. The stock was sold at an average price of $300.00, for a total transaction of $600,000.00. Following the completion of the sale, the chief financial officer directly owned 5,924 shares of the company's stock, valued at $1,777,200. The trade was a 25.24%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The disclosure for this sale can be found here. In the last ninety days, insiders sold 835,509 shares of company stock worth $279,420,485. Corporate insiders own 20.70% of the company's stock.
Tesla Stock Performance
TSLA traded down $1.16 during trading on Monday, hitting $328.49. 75,292,991 shares of the stock were exchanged, compared to its average volume of 98,837,315. The firm has a market capitalization of $1.06 trillion, a P/E ratio of 178.19, a PEG ratio of 12.56 and a beta of 2.39. The company has a quick ratio of 1.54, a current ratio of 2.00 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.07. The stock has a fifty day moving average price of $326.27 and a two-hundred day moving average price of $316.26. Tesla, Inc. has a 1-year low of $182.00 and a 1-year high of $488.54.
Tesla (NASDAQ:TSLA - Get Free Report) last issued its earnings results on Tuesday, April 22nd. The electric vehicle producer reported $0.27 EPS for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$0.53 by ($0.26). The business had revenue of $19.34 billion during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$22.93 billion. Tesla had a return on equity of 9.02% and a net margin of 6.66%. During the same period last year, the business earned $0.45 EPS. As a group, sell-side analysts predict that Tesla, Inc. will post 2.56 earnings per share for the current year.

About Tesla
(
Free Report)
Tesla, Inc designs, develops, manufactures, leases, and sells electric vehicles, and energy generation and storage systems in the United States, China, and internationally. The company operates in two segments, Automotive, and Energy Generation and Storage. The Automotive segment offers electric vehicles, as well as sells automotive regulatory credits; and non-warranty after-sales vehicle, used vehicles, body shop and parts, supercharging, retail merchandise, and vehicle insurance services.
